What you are looking for is a CMS, based on your requirements you want a very powerful one to boot. My first guess would be to suggest Joomla but that is likely too technical for you. Instead wordpress is likely what would do you best, it will allow everything (Except the last two) with a few modifications.

The last two are unrelated to a CMS, the unlimited email thing has to do with your host and the auto responder thing can likely be had as a service.

You'll need a host, I would suggest Dreamhost if you want to go cheap. Unfortunately you would compromising a whee bit on uptime. Otherwise I personally have been looking at media temple.

PS: I say dreamhost is cheaper because they nearly always have sales on, in fact they also allow customers to "print" coupons for others. For instance you could get one year for $20.

Ok well in that case I would say Media Temple for host, I personally have not used it though but I would trust it for two reasons. It is not "unlimited" and second a google search for "media temple sucks" only brings up some person trying to get you to click a ref link.

I would still say go with wordpress if you are planing to do the design and the admining by yourself. Wordpress is fairly versatile and has the largest plugin and support community of any of three big CMSes(Wordpress(easiest), Joomla(Harder) and droupal(Way out of a layman's reach)).

I would also suggest investing in a nice template, while there are nice free templates they have been used too many times on the internet. http://themeforest.net/ is nice for that, cheep too.
